随着开源技术的飞速发展,各类工具和资源已成为开发者和设计师不可或缺的助手。本专题精选了七款优秀的开源工具,覆盖代码生成、数据分析、AI代理开发、记忆管理及素材获取等领域。无论您是需要快速构建React应用程序的前端开发者,还是专注于数据科学的分析师,亦或是希望提升AI系统交互能力的工程师,这些工具都能为您提供强有力的支持。通过详细的测评与对比,我们为您推荐了最适合不同场景的工具,并提供了专业使用建议,助您在工作与学习中事半功倍。
工具测评与排行榜
以下是针对“开源库专题”中提到的工具和资源的详细测评,包括功能对比、适用场景分析以及优缺点总结。
- React 应用程序代码生成工具(未明确命名)
- 功能:将用户提供的文本描述或设计图快速转化为 React 应用程序代码。
- 适用场景:适合前端开发者和设计师快速构建网站原型或界面。
- 优点:
- 简化了从设计到开发的流程。
- 提高了开发效率,尤其在小型项目中表现突出。
- 缺点:
- 对复杂逻辑的支持可能不足。
- 需要进一步了解其具体实现能力和兼容性。
- 综合评价:适合快速原型设计,但对深度定制化需求有限。
- FreeImages
- 功能:免费无版权图片素材下载网站,包含超过40万张高清照片。
- 适用场景:适用于需要大量高质量图片资源的设计项目、博客文章或商业用途。
- 优点:
- 图片分类清晰,易于查找。
- 免费且无需注册即可使用。
- 缺点:
- 资源更新频率未知。
- 某些特定领域的图片可能不够丰富。
- 综合评价:作为素材资源平台,FreeImages在提供免费图片方面表现出色,但资源深度有限。
- HeroUI Chat
- 功能:基于AI技术的React UI代码生成工具,支持文本提示或截图输入。
- 适用场景:适用于前端开发者和设计师协作,快速启动小型项目或复杂界面开发。
- 优点:
- 无缝集成HeroUI开源库,提升开发效率。
- 支持快速原型设计,降低沟通成本。
- 缺点:
- 对非React项目的适配性有限。
- 高级功能可能需要额外学习成本。
- 综合评价:HeroUI Chat是一款强大的生产力工具,尤其适合React开发者和设计师团队。
- PandaAI
- 功能:智能数据分析平台,支持自然语言提问和多数据源集成。
- 适用场景:适用于商业分析、数据科学及数据管理等场景。
- 优点:
- 提供免费与付费版本,灵活性强。
- 结合LLM与RAG技术,显著提升数据分析效率。
- 缺点:
- 初学者可能需要时间熟悉其功能。
- 数据隐私问题需特别关注。
- 综合评价:PandaAI是数据分析领域的强大工具,适合需要高效处理和可视化的用户。
- SmolAgents
- 功能:Hugging Face开发的轻量级智能代理框架,支持多种大语言模型集成。
- 适用场景:适用于数据检索、自动化编程及智能客服等场景。
- 优点:
- 模块化设计,易于扩展。
- 提供直观API和丰富文档,降低开发门槛。
- 缺点:
- 对初学者可能有一定学习曲线。
- 性能优化依赖于具体应用场景。
- 综合评价:SmolAgents是一款灵活且高效的开发框架,适合AI应用开发人员。
- Aisuite
- 功能:基于Python开发的开源库,提供统一接口调用多个大型语言模型。
- 适用场景:适用于聊天补全、模型对比测试及个性化推荐等场景。
- 优点:
- 支持多平台模型切换,简化对比测试流程。
- 扩展性强,适合高级用户。
- 缺点:
- 文档和社区支持可能相对有限。
- 需要一定Python基础。
- 综合评价:Aisuite为多模型管理和测试提供了便利,适合技术型用户。
- Memoripy
- 功能:基于Python的上下文感知记忆管理工具,支持短期和长期记忆存储。
- 适用场景:适用于聊天机器人、虚拟助手及教育软件等场景。
- 优点:
- 提供丰富的记忆管理功能,如记忆检索、概念提取等。
- 增强AI系统的交互能力。
- 缺点:
- 可能需要较高的配置要求。
- 实际效果取决于具体实现。
- 综合评价:Memoripy是一款创新的记忆管理工具,适合需要增强对话体验的应用。
排行榜与使用建议
排名 工具名称 综合评分(满分10) 主要适用场景 1 HeroUI Chat 9.2 快速原型设计、React开发 2 PandaAI 8.9 数据分析、可视化 3 SmolAgents 8.7 AI代理开发、自动化编程 4 Memoripy 8.5 聊天机器人、记忆管理 5 Aisuite 8.3 多模型管理、对比测试 6 FreeImages 7.8 图片素材获取 使用建议: - 快速原型设计:优先选择HeroUI Chat或React代码生成工具。 - 数据分析与可视化:推荐PandaAI。 - AI代理开发:SmolAgents是首选。 - 记忆管理:Memoripy表现优异。 - 图片资源获取:FreeImages简单易用。 - 多模型管理:Aisuite适合技术型用户。
HeroUI Chat
HeroUI Chat 是一款基于 AI 技术的工具,可根据文本提示或截图生成高质量的 React 用户界面代码。它简化了前端开发流程,支持快速原型设计、提升开发效率,并与 HeroUI 开源库无缝集成。适用于设计师与开发者协作,适用于小型项目快速启动和复杂界面开发,是提升生产力的重要工具。
smolagents
SmolAgents 是 Hugging Face 开发的轻量级智能代理框架,支持多种大语言模型集成与安全代码执行。具备模块化设计、直观 API 及丰富文档,适用于数据检索、自动化编程、智能客服等多种场景,降低 AI 开发门槛,提升开发效率。
FreeImages
FreeImages,免费无版权图片素材资源下载网站。其中包括了超过 400000张免费照片和图片,分类很清晰,无需注册就能直接下载。
发表评论 取消回复